HHS Grants Announced for Virginia Tech: U.S. Congressman Morgan Griffith announced that the Department of Health and Human Services has awarded Virginia Tech two grants totaling $1,211,582. The funding includes $818,500 for cardiovascular diseases research and $393,082 for biomedical research and research training.
Griffith's Statement: In response to the grants, Griffith emphasized their importance in supporting scientific research at American institutions. He stated, “I am pleased that research grants like these will continue to be a valuable research aide and economic driver in Virginia’s Ninth Congressional District.”
Background Information: Congressman Griffith serves as the Chairman of the Health Subcommittee on the House Committee on Energy and Commerce, highlighting the relevance of these grants to his work in health policy.

H. Morgan Griffith Fundraising
H. Morgan Griffith recently disclosed $469.2K of fundraising in a Q1 FEC disclosure filed on April 15th, 2026. This was the 233rd most from all Q1 reports we have seen this year. 26.7% came from individual donors.
Griffith disclosed $246.5K of spending. This was the 396th most from all Q1 reports we have seen from politicians so far this year.
Griffith disclosed $925.2K of cash on hand at the end of the filing period. This was the 444th most from all Q1 reports we have seen this year.
